Sans Other Hiwo 2 is a very bold, wide, monoline, reverse italic, normal x-height font.

A heavy, block-built sans with sharply chamfered corners and a consistent, monoline-like stroke presence. Letterforms are constructed from straight segments and trapezoidal joins, with a pronounced left-leaning slant that creates a dynamic, forward-tilted rhythm across words. Counters are generally small and squarish, and many terminals end in hard, beveled cuts that emphasize a carved, geometric silhouette. Overall spacing feels tight and compact in the sample text, with irregular, deliberately idiosyncratic widths that add a mechanical, cut-out quality to the texture.

Best suited for short, bold settings where shape and attitude matter more than extended readability—posters, headlines, game/UI titles, event graphics, and logo wordmarks. It can also work as an accent face on packaging or merchandise where a punchy, geometric texture is desired.

The font reads as assertive and high-impact, with a kinetic, action-oriented slant and a distinctly angular voice. Its chunky geometry suggests a tech/industrial mood, while the exaggerated cuts and quirky proportions give it an arcade-like, slightly mischievous character.

The design appears intended to deliver maximum impact through angular, cut-metal geometry and a strong slanted stance, creating a distinctive display voice that feels engineered and energetic. Its stylized proportions and tight, blocky counters prioritize visual identity and motion over neutrality.

The design relies heavily on diagonal trims and notched joins, which can cause some glyphs to appear intentionally distorted or “shaved” on one side. Numerals follow the same faceted construction, maintaining the squared counter shapes and strong, poster-like presence.
